The interview process has 4 rounds:
- Round 1 consists of three online assessments. One of them requires you to learn a very elementary programming language and syntax on the go. Another requires you to complete logic- and reasoning-based multiple choice questions. The last assessment is just a personality assessment.
- Round 2 is a phone screening with a company recruiter from HR. The recruiter asks a few behavioral questions and asks about prior experience on your resume. This screening is relatively easy as the recruiter is just trying to get to know you and see if you are a good fit for the program/company.
- Round 3 consists of 4-5 video interviews with members from different teams in the company. Since it is a rotation program, you are going to be having multiple interviews with different teams, some more technical and some more behavioral depending on the team.
- Round 4 is a video interview with one of the higher ranking employees of the company. I interviewed with one of the company VPs. This interview is mostly behavioral and questions often pertain to prior experience and activities on your resume.

Pregunta 1
One question involved reading a code sample and explaining what the code is doing, what data structures/algorithms are used and why they are used.

Interview with managers from all 6 different teams. Most of the time in the process is asking behavioral questions. besides from it are some basic CS concepts. There is one more additional round with VP. Totally 7 hours.
